This course considers particle dynamics and begins with particle kinematics under arbitrary acceleration. Particle kinetics is then addressed including force-acceleration, work-energy, and impulse-momentum principles. A series of practical laboratories are designed to help the student apply the principles of dynamics to practical problems.
